Labor Law Compliance in Restaurant Scheduling

Scheduling compliance is a significant concern for Kaysville restaurant owners, as Utah has specific labor regulations that affect scheduling practices. Failure to comply with these requirements can result in penalties and legal issues that small businesses can ill afford. Effective scheduling services help restaurants maintain compliance while optimizing operations.

  • Minor Employment Regulations: Utah has strict rules governing the scheduling of employees under 18, including limits on hours, prohibited time periods, and break requirements that are particularly relevant for restaurants employing high school students.
  • Break Management: Utah law requires specific rest and meal breaks based on shift length, which must be properly scheduled and documented.
  • Overtime Compliance: Scheduling that inadvertently results in overtime can significantly impact labor costs, making overtime monitoring features essential for cost control.
  • Record-Keeping Requirements: Utah employers must maintain accurate records of hours worked, making scheduling systems with integrated time-tracking particularly valuable.
  • Predictive Scheduling Considerations: While Utah doesn’t currently have predictive scheduling laws (requiring advance notice of schedules), adopting these practices voluntarily improves employee satisfaction and retention.

Modern scheduling services help Kaysville restaurants navigate these compliance challenges through automated alerts, built-in rule enforcement, and comprehensive record-keeping capabilities. For example, compliance features can flag potential issues such as minors scheduled during school hours or employees approaching overtime thresholds. These safeguards help restaurant owners avoid costly compliance mistakes while focusing on core business operations.

Optimizing Operations Through Data-Driven Scheduling

Advanced scheduling services provide Kaysville restaurant owners with valuable data insights that can drive operational improvements and enhance profitability. By leveraging scheduling data analytics, restaurants can make more informed decisions about staffing levels, business hours, and service approaches.

  • Traffic Pattern Analysis: Modern scheduling platforms can analyze historical data to identify peak periods by hour, day, and season, enabling more precise staffing in Kaysville’s variable market.
  • Labor Cost Optimization: Analytical tools that correlate labor costs with revenue help restaurant owners maintain target labor percentages during different operating periods.
  • Staff Performance Metrics: Scheduling systems that integrate with POS data can provide insights into which staff combinations produce the highest sales or customer satisfaction.
  • Forecasting Capabilities: Predictive scheduling features help restaurants prepare for upcoming busy periods, such as holidays or local events specific to Kaysville.
  • Scenario Planning: The ability to model different scheduling scenarios allows managers to test various approaches before implementation.

These data-driven capabilities transform scheduling from a purely administrative task into a strategic business function. For example, a Kaysville restaurant might discover through scheduling analytics that adding an additional server during Friday happy hours significantly increases beverage sales, while extending Sunday brunch hours doesn’t generate sufficient revenue to offset the additional labor costs. These insights enable data-driven decisions that improve profitability while maintaining service quality.

1. What are the typical costs associated with scheduling software for small restaurants in Kaysville?

Most restaurant scheduling services operate on subscription-based pricing models, with costs typically ranging from $2-7 per employee per month. Many providers offer tiered pricing based on the number of employees and selected features. For Kaysville’s small to medium-sized restaurants, this typically translates to monthly costs between $40-200 depending on staff size and needed capabilities. 2. How long does it typically take to implement a new scheduling system in a restaurant?

Implementation timelines vary based on restaurant size and complexity, but most small to medium restaurants in Kaysville can expect full implementation to take 2-6 weeks. This process typically includes initial setup (1-2 weeks), staff training (1 week), parallel testing with existing systems (1-2 weeks), and transition to full utilization (1 week). Cloud-based solutions generally deploy faster than on-premises systems. To minimize disruption, restaurants often implement new scheduling systems during slower business periods and maintain backup scheduling methods during the transition. Success factors include clear communication about the change process, comprehensive training for all staff levels, and designated internal champions who can support the implementation.

5. How can Kaysville restaurants measure the ROI of implementing new scheduling services?

Measuring return on investment for scheduling services should include both quantitative and qualitative metrics. Key quantitative measures include reduction in labor costs as a percentage of sales, decrease in overtime hours, reduction in scheduling administration time, and improved employee retention rates (calculated by comparing turnover costs before and after implementation). Qualitative factors to assess include employee satisfaction with scheduling processes, manager feedback on scheduling efficiency, and customer experience improvements resulting from better staffing alignment. Most Kaysville restaurants see positive ROI within 3-6 months of implementation, with labor cost savings of 2-5% being typical. Establishing clear baseline measurements before implementation is crucial for accurate ROI calculation, as is regular assessment of both financial and operational impacts after the new system is in place.
